"The Dictionary of Obscure Sorrows is a compendium of all the aches, demons, vibes, joys and urges that roam the wilderness of the psychological interior. The author’s mission is to harpoon, bag and tag wild sorrows then release them gently back into the subconscious. All words in this dictionary are new.
